What Form Fill Does
The developer provides:
- A blank PDF form (any PDF — scanned, government, custom template)
- Their data as JSON (e.g.
{"full_name": "Jane Doe", "dob": "1990-03-15"})
DeepRead returns:
- A filled PDF with data placed in the correct fields
- A quality report showing what was filled, verified, and what needs human review
No field mapping, no coordinates, no configuration. The AI figures out where everything goes using visual coordinate-based filling — not AcroForm fields.

Report Details
Fields Summary
| Metric | Meaning |
|---|---|
fields_detected | Total form fields AI found on the PDF |
fields_filled | Fields where your data was placed |
fields_verified | Fields that passed visual QA (text readable, positioned correctly) |
fields_hil_flagged | Fields needing human review (AI couldn't fully verify) |
Typical result: 90-95% of fields verified, 2-5% flagged for review.
HIL Flags (Human-in-the-Loop)
A field gets hil_flag: true when:
- Text overlaps an adjacent field
- Font had to be shrunk significantly
- Value doesn't visually match field expectations
- Repair attempts didn't fully resolve the issue
Each flagged field includes a reason explaining why review is needed.
Unmapped Keys
If your JSON has keys that don't match any form field, they appear in unmapped_user_keys. This means the form doesn't have a matching field, or the field label is ambiguous.

Important:
- Webhooks are NOT authenticated — always fetch the canonical result via
GET /v1/form-fill/{job_id}with your API key - Must be HTTPS
- Return 2xx to confirm delivery
- Make your endpoint idempotent (may receive duplicates)

Idempotency
Prevent duplicate submissions with idempotency_key. If you submit the same key twice, the second request returns the existing job instead of creating a new one.

Troubleshooting
| Error | Fix |
|---|---|
| 400 "Only PDF files are supported" | Upload a .pdf file. Other formats are not yet supported. |
| 400 "Invalid JSON in form_fields" | Must be a valid JSON object: {"name": "Jane"}, not an array or string. |
| 429 "Monthly page quota exceeded" | Upgrade to Pro or wait until next billing cycle. |
| Status "failed" with "Vision model timeout" | Form is very complex or has many pages. Try splitting into smaller sections. |
| Fields not mapped correctly | Use descriptive JSON keys: "applicant_full_name" not "field1". The AI uses key names to match fields. |
| Fields flagged for review | Expected for 2-5% of fields. Check report.fields for the reason on each flagged field. |
